> The script to generate recipes from spec files can be found in the 
> project scm/bb/tizen - use branch "tizen" 
> (https://review.tizen.org/gerrit/#/admin/projects/scm/bb/tizen,branches). 
> Basic 
> usage is explained in the file README.md.

But that's not meant to be used by individual developers, is it? It's
the tool used by the meta-tizen maintainer for refreshing a whole bulk
of packages based on their .spec files.

So the question becomes: should Cynara be added a) that way, b) by
writing .bb files manually, or c) not be included at all yet?

In my opinion, b) is better than a) if someone is willing to do it. I'm
unsure about c) - isn't Cynara already a dependency of some other
packages, and if so, why are those not needed for the current "Tizen on
Yocto" build?
